MemberWhen ,I bought Knickers a Coton, the breeder told me to continue feeding her Royal Canin..
When I took her to the vets it was full of Royal Canin food. By this time I had spent endless time researching dry dog food and decided on Orijen. Then the vet said ‘this food has too much protein’ so now I am perplexed, can I get some feedback from you wonderful dog owners?? I don’t want a food that comes from China, or it’s ingredients come from all over the place and would prefer grain free. She certainly doesn’t woof it down and I always have to coax her to the bowl. Any info would be much appreciated. I want a dry kibble.
Many Thanks Maties!!Pam
Alice M
MemberHi Pam,
I have had a lot of issues’ with Origen and Acana. I’ve switched my GSD to Now Fresh and it seems to be working for her.pam j
MemberHi Alice, thanks for your reply, I’ll have to check if I can get Now Fresh here.
Alice M
MemberYou’re welcome. It is made by Petcurean in Canada. I buy from chewy.com.
Let me n know if it works for you. Good Luck! They also have it in Pet Value and Pet Supplies Plus.elaine c
